Output 17aa816c720c77794aa026d6199b68327a72c77ef1fd082afbb8d8a90c752f64:2

value
28423327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a91a4202ae50a400d528780a70115eb6f606ebf OP_EQUAL
address
MBnF5otPqZN5o2oBEsq4JrBmqUE2Ru2U7S
transaction
17aa816c720c77794aa026d6199b68327a72c77ef1fd082afbb8d8a90c752f64
spent
true